New Council for African American History and Culture: Preserving Heritage

This act establishes a National Council on African American History and Culture within the National Endowment for the Humanities. Its purpose is to monitor and support efforts to preserve and promote African American history and culture, potentially leading to a better understanding and appreciation of their contributions to the nation. The Council will advise the President on cultural policy, which may influence educational and cultural programs available to citizens.
Key points
Establishment of a new advisory council to safeguard and promote African American history and culture.
The Council will evaluate government programs and recommend changes to better support African American heritage.
The Council's work may increase public awareness of African Americans' contributions to the United States.
